Diazepam, the active substance of this medicinal product, is a benzodiazepine derivative with tranquilizing, sedative, muscle relaxant, anticonvulsant, and antipsychotic activities.
Doctors prescribe this medicine to people who suffer from anxiety, agitation, and mental tension due to psychoneurotic states and transient situational disorders. It is also prescribed to patients with alcohol withdrawal, as it can be useful for symptomatic relief of acute agitation, tremors, and hallucinations.
Additionally, it is used in combination with other medications for the relief of muscle skeletal pain due to spasms or local pathology. It can also be used to treat spasticity in conditions such as cerebral palsy and paraplegia, as well as in athetosis and generalized stiffness syndrome.
Diazepam can also be used in combination with other medications for the treatment of convulsive disorders, although as a single treatment, it has not been shown to be useful. In these cases, the doctor should periodically evaluate the usefulness of the medication for each patient.

Use of other medications
Inform your doctor or pharmacist if you are using or have recently used other medications, including those purchased without a prescription.
Do not take Diazepan Prodes with medications that act on the central nervous system, such as neuroleptics, tranquilizers, antidepressants, hypnotics, anticonvulsants, analgesics, and anesthetics, as they increase the sedative effect of diazepam.
Also, do not take Diazepan Prodes with cisapride (a medication used for gastrointestinal disorders), as it produces a transient increase in the sedative effect of diazepam, as well as cimetidine (medications for gastric acidity), which increases the risk of drowsiness.
If you take Diazepan Prodes in combination with phenytoin (a medication for epilepsy), your doctor should monitor the blood concentrations of the latter, as they may undergo unpredictable variations, causing signs of toxicity or decreased activity or no change.
The concomitant use of Diazepam and opioids (strong analgesics, medications for substitution therapy, and some cough medications) increases the risk of drowsiness, breathing difficulties (respiratory depression), coma, and can be fatal. Therefore, concomitant use should only be considered when other treatment options are not possible.
However, if your doctor prescribes Diazepam with opioids, the dose and duration of concomitant treatment should be limited by your doctor.
Please inform your doctor about all opioid medications you are taking and follow your doctor's dosage recommendations closely. It may be helpful to inform friends or family members to be aware of the signs and symptoms mentioned above. Contact your doctor when you experience such symptoms.
Taking Diazepan Prodes with food and beverages
You should avoid consuming alcoholic beverages during treatment with Diazepan Prodes, as alcohol enhances the sedative effect.
Pregnancy and Breastfeeding
Consult your doctor or pharmacist before using any medication.
If you are or think you may be pregnant, or if you plan to become pregnant, you should inform your doctor before starting treatment, and he will decide whether it is convenient for you to take Diazepan Prodes 2 oral solution.
Diazepam is excreted in breast milk, so its use is not recommended during the breastfeeding period. If your doctor considers that you must take it, you should replace breastfeeding.
Driving and using machines
Diazepam can alter your ability to drive or operate machinery, as it can cause drowsiness, decrease your attention, or decrease your reaction capacity. The appearance of these effects is more likely at the start of treatment or when the dose is increased. Do not drive or use machines if you experience any of these effects.
Important information about some components of Diazepan Prodes
This medication contains sucrose. If your doctor has told you that you have an intolerance to certain sugars, consult with him before taking this medication.
This medication contains 50% ethanol, which corresponds to an amount of 0.4 g per ml, equivalent to 8.8 ml of beer or 3.3 ml of wine.
This medication is harmful to people with alcoholism.
The alcohol content should be taken into account in the case of pregnant or breastfeeding women, children, and high-risk groups, such as patients with liver disease or epilepsy.
The amount of alcohol in this medication can alter the effects of other medications.
The amount of alcohol in this medication can decrease the ability to drive or operate machinery.

The dose of Diazepan Prodes 2 mg/ml oral solution should be as indicated by your doctor, according to your individual needs.
You should take this medication at the times indicated by your doctor, usually in the afternoon or evening.
Each ml of solution contains 2 mg of diazepam. Each ml is equivalent to approximately 40 drops.
Adults
Anxiety symptoms: 2 to 10 mg (1 to 5 ml, approximately), 2 to 4 times a day, depending on the severity of the symptoms.
Symptomatic relief in acute alcohol withdrawal: 10 mg (approximately 5 ml), 3 or 4 times during the first 24 hours, reducing to 5 mg (2.5 ml, approximately), 3 or 4 times a day, as needed.
In combination with other medications for the relief of muscle skeletal spasms or contractures: 2 to 10 mg (1 to 5 ml, approximately), 3 or 4 times a day.
In combination with other medications in anticonvulsant therapy: 2 to 10 mg (1 to 5 ml, approximately), 2 or 4 times a day.
Special dosages
In children: 2 to 2.5 mg (1 to 1.25 ml, approximately), 1 or 2 times a day, gradually increasing according to needs and tolerance; as a general rule, 0.1-0.3 mg/kg per day. Due to the variety of response of children to medications that act on the central nervous system, treatment should be started with the lowest dose and increased as required. Do not use in children under 6 months of age.
In the elderly or patients with kidney or liver disease: 2 to 2.5 mg (1 to 1.25 ml, approximately), 1 or 2 times a day, gradually increasing according to needs and tolerance.
In patients with kidney or liver disease, the dose should be individualized with special attention.
If you think the effect of Diazepan Prodes 2 mg/ml oral solution is too strong or too weak, inform your doctor or pharmacist.
Your doctor will indicate the duration of treatment with Diazepan Prodes 2 mg/ml oral solution. Do not stop treatment before your doctor indicates it and under the conditions that he prescribes. The duration of treatment should be as short as possible. In general, the total duration of treatment should not exceed 8-12 weeks, including gradual withdrawal.
After six weeks of treatment, no further improvement can be expected, so prolonged treatment should only be considered as maintenance therapy. During prolonged maintenance therapy, regular intervals without medication should be left to determine the need for continued therapy. However, treatment should not be interrupted abruptly, but the dose should be gradually decreased.
If you take more Diazepan Prodes than you should
You may experience drowsiness and sleep, although you can be easily awakened. In case of overdose or accidental ingestion, consult the Toxicology Information Service, phone 91 562 04 20, or inform your doctor immediately or go to the emergency department of the nearest hospital. Bring this leaflet with you. In most cases, careful monitoring of vital functions or the use of the benzodiazepine antagonist ANEXATE (active ingredient: Flumazenil) as therapy will be sufficient.
If the patient has ingested a very high amount, coma, lack of reflexes, cardio-respiratory depression, and apnea (brief involuntary interruptions of breathing) may occur, requiring appropriate measures (ventilation, cardiovascular support) and also flumazenil as specific therapy.

If you stop taking Diazepan Prodes
The use of benzodiazepines can lead to dependence. This occurs mainly if you use the medication continuously for a long time. To minimize this risk, you should consult your doctor regularly so that he can decide whether you should continue treatment.
Do not increase the prescribed doses or prolong treatment beyond the recommended time.
When stopping Diazepan Prodes 2 mg/ml oral solution, you may experience anxiety, insomnia, lack of concentration, headache, and sweating. It is not recommended to interrupt the medication abruptly, but rather to gradually reduce the dose, always following the doctor's instructions.

Like all medications, Diazepan Prodes can cause side effects, although not everyone experiences them.
The most common side effects are fatigue, drowsiness, and muscle weakness; these are usually dose-dependent. Less frequent side effects include anterograde amnesia (recent memory loss), confusion, constipation, depression, diplopia (double vision), difficulty articulating words, headache, hypotension (low blood pressure), incontinence, libido disorders (lack of sexual appetite), nausea, dry mouth or excessive salivation, skin rashes, tremors, urinary retention, vertigo, and blurred vision; very rarely, alterations in liver blood tests (elevated transaminases and alkaline phosphatase), as well as some cases of jaundice (yellowing of the skin and mucous membranes). Paradoxical reactions, such as acute excitement, anxiety, sleep disorders, and hallucinations, have been observed. If these effects occur, treatment should be discontinued.
